Zone Blocking is blocking towards the play side of where the play is going.Offset I formation excels at short run game play. Most often, the fullback will serve as a powerful lead blocker, punching holes in the defenses secondary for the halfback to run through. Straight dives to the strong side are a definite strong suit of the offset I, but trap plays are just as versatile.The I Right 32 Dive is a short yardage running play. Running Play. This formation is used by a majority of teams from youth ...The Single Wing Offense was used extensively in the early parts of football but faded in the late 40s. According to the Pro Football Hall of Fame, the 1952 Pittsburgh Steelers were the last NFL team to use the Single Wing Offense as their main formation. They dropped the SW for the T formation in 1953. This I Formation Power Lead features two tight-ends, one wing-back, and a fullback off-set to the right. This is a very strong formation that will make the defense defend both the right and left side. The strong side of this formation is the right side, where the wing-back is.
